Fallacies About Food You Believed All Your Life!
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

What is life without food? Nothing! Some people eat to live and some live to eat.

Being born in a Pakistani family, we have grown up listening some facts about food which haunted us in our childhood or still haunt us, but have you ever thought whether those facts are true or not?

Here are some fallacies about food we believed our whole life.

1 – Drinking water after eating results in developing a belly


Almost everyone wants to be in a good shape and tries everything to stay fit!

Have you ever heard your mother or grand mother saying , ” Don’t drink water after your meal, otherwise you’ll have bulging belly”?

This statement is totally false! Since when water contains calories? The fact is water helps break down the bulk in food, facilitating digestion.

2 – Drinking Milk after Eating Fish Will Cause Vitiligo

Vitiligo is a non-communable long-term skin condition where pale white patches develop on the skin. It’s caused by the lack of melanin, a pigment in the skin.

Fish and Milk is the most deadly combination in our home and we trusted our parents and did no research. But there are no effects reported causing vitiligo after having this food combination neither no scientif research has proven this belief to be true. So don’t worry, you can have milk after eating your delicious fish.

5- Eating Carrots Will Improve Your Eyesight

How many of you had a poor eyesight and your mother made you drink “carrot juice”?


Our ancestors believed that carrots will improve eye sight and this ‘home remedy’ is shared from generation to generation.

The actual fact is, it was a rumor which was started by the British air force to fool the Germans during World War II. The British detected the German’s bombing planning, so they invented this fallacy that carrot will improve the eye sight and the pilots can see more clearly at night. The Germans got fooled and so did the rest of the world.
